The Dirt-Cheap Green Thumb $10.95 More and more people are venturing into the dirt every day, inspired by the promise of fresh-from-the-backyard produce and lower grocery bills. But like any hobby, gardening has its pitfalls; without the right planning and know-how, even experienced gardeners can discover with shock that they’ve grown a $64 tomato! Fortunately, gardeners don’t have to choose between frugal and fantastic. In The Dirt-Cheap Green Thumb , Rhonda Massingham Hart provides practical, commonsense advice that helps growers save money . . . without compromising the harvest. Using an accessible tip format, Hart offers time-tested solutions that stretch a dollar, even as they yield beautiful, bountiful plants. From starting seeds to preserving produce, and from compost to water conservation, Hart’s advice ensures that readers waste neither time nor money. The book offers dozens of helpful lists, including “pennywise plants” and “best ofs,” and it covers all types of gardens including vegetables, flowers, houseplants, and landscape foliage. Sidebars offer innovative money-saving tips and simple instructions. The book will appeal to the first-time gardener, as well as to more experienced growers who are newly budget-conscious. |

Frommer’s NYC Free and Dirt Cheap $16.99 “In the land of $49 burgers and $1,000-a-night hotel rooms, author Ethan Wolff shows that the adventurous budget traveler can still do the Big Apple in style. Written for residents as well as visitors, this guide has plenty of good clear maps and a chapter of free and cheap itineraries.” — San Francisco Chronicle In New York City, the rich are still very rich. How can people have a good time in this high-cost city without going broke? This new edition of Frommer’s NYC Free & Dirt Cheap delivers the answers. Discover where to find: Accommodations for free (using couch-surfing websites) or dirt cheap (at some unexpectedly posh hotels) Delicious meals, plenty under $5, in all the major neighborhoods Free attractions, including museums with free hours The best bars for happy hours, bars with free food, and BYO restaurants Free music clubs and performances, plus discounted Broadway tickets Affordable itineraries, from downtown to Coney Island Tips on affordable local living, including where to find free yoga classes, free art classes, free swimming pools, free therapy sessions, free TV tapings, and much more. |

Frommer’s London Free and Dirt Cheap $17.99 London Free & Dirt Cheap , 1st edition, offers the latest information from the days and times of free admission to museums and other cultural institutions, to detailed information on the cheapest places to stay, to eat, and how and where to find discounts. Free music, readings, theatre, films and classes are available if you know where to look. This guide will offer readers a multitude of choices, insider’s knowledge, local short-cuts and tips to maximise their time in the city. From North to South London and along the river, this guide will explore shopping, eating, drinking, museums, theatre, monuments, readings, classes, gigs, parks and playgrounds, film, sport and much more to give visitors the inside track on getting the most for their buck. For residents, this guide will open up their doorstep to help them explore the hidden nooks and crannies of the city and how to keep their wallet firmly in their pocket. Best Entertainment: bars, music, theatre, film, shows, outdoor entertainment. Best Cheap Eats from Bring-Your-Own restaurants to bar snacks & cafe grub. Best Shopping including markets and dirt cheap shopping zones. Best Exploring from walks, parks and chateaux to forests and playgrounds. Best Key Sites from museums and monuments to tours and cruises. Best for Like a local: haggling, classes, readings and sport. Best Living. Best Resources. |

Tips for Dirt-Cheap Gardening $4.95 Since 1973, Storey’s Country Wisdom Bulletins have offered practical, hands-on instructions designed to help readers master dozens of country living skills quickly and easily. There are now more than 170 titles in this series, and their remarkable popularity reflects the common desire of country and city dwellers alike to cultivate personal independence in everyday life. |
